커뮤니티

지표문의 합니다

프로필 이미지
하루4%
2017-02-10 10:12:45
143
글번호 106694
답변완료
제가 해보니 잘 안되서 문의 드립니다. 분봉에서 일봉조건을 이용하여 지표선을 그으려 하는데요 제가 작성한 수식은 var : sum(0),sum1(0),Didx(0); var : DD(0),LL(0),HH(0),RR(0); if Bdate != Bdate[1] Then{ sum = 0; sum1 = sum[1]; Didx = Didx+1; if DayHigh(1) >= DayClose(2)*1.15 and DayHigh(1) >= DayLow(1)*1.15 and DayClose(1) < DayClose(2)*1.295 and sum1 >= 20000000000 Then{ HH = max(DayLow(1),DayHigh(1)); LL = Min(DayLow(1),DayHigh(1)); RR = (HH+LL)/2; DD = Didx; } } sum = sum + money; if DD > 0 and Didx < DD+5 and Didx >= DD Then{ plot1(HH); plot2(LL); plot3(RR); plot4(LL+(HH-LL)*0.236); plot5(LL+(HH-LL)*0.382); plot6(LL+(HH-LL)*0.618); } 저는 조건이 만족하는 날 다음날로부터 5일동안 출력을 하게했는데요 1. 분봉에 일봉조건을 만족하면 다음날부터가 아닌 만족하는 날만 분봉상 출력 2. 제가 작성한 식은 만족하는 날, 다음날부터 5일동안 출력인데, 만족하는 날, 다음날이 아닌 만족하는 당일부터 5일동안 출력 3. 그리고 위식에서는 2일전대비 1일전 비교 그리고 1일전끼리 고가 저가 비교인데 원래는 1일전 대비 당일 비교 그리고 당일끼리 고가 저가 비교인데 잘 안되서 위식으로 한것이거든요. 이것도 수정 부탁드립니다. 1번,2번도 3번으로 하시면됩니다 전일 종가대비 당일고가가 15%이상 이고 당일 고가가 당일저가보다 15% 이상 전일종가보다 당일종가가 29.5%이하 일 거래대금이 200억 이상일때. 제가 수정해봐도 잘 안되서 문의 드립니다. 감사합니다.......
지표
답변 1
프로필 이미지

예스스탁 예스스탁 답변

2017-02-10 15:58:48

안녕하세요 예스스탁입니다. 당일 조건 체크로 변경했습니다. 당일조건을 체크하면 종가의 위치등 가격변동에 따라 조건이 만족하다가 안될수도 있습니다. 조건에 불만족하면 DD값을 0으로 변경하게 됩니다. 지표를 선그래프가 아닌 점그래프나 일자그래프로 지정해서 이전과 연결되지 않는 종류로 지정하시기 바랍니다. var : sum(0),sum1(0),Didx(0); var : DD(0),LL(0),HH(0),RR(0); if Bdate != Bdate[1] Then{ sum = 0; sum1 = sum[1]; Didx = Didx+1; } sum = sum + money; if DayHigh(0) >= DayClose(1)*1.15 and DayHigh(0) >= DayLow(0)*1.15 and DayClose(0) < DayClose(1)*1.295 and sum >= 20000000000 Then{ HH = max(DayLow(0),DayHigh(0)); LL = Min(DayLow(0),DayHigh(0)); RR = (HH+LL)/2; DD = Didx; } Else DD = 0; if DD > 0 and Didx < DD+5 and Didx >= DD Then{ plot1(HH); plot2(LL); plot3(RR); plot4(LL+(HH-LL)*0.236); plot5(LL+(HH-LL)*0.382); plot6(LL+(HH-LL)*0.618); } 즐거운 하루되세요 > 하루4% 님이 쓴 글입니다. > 제목 : 지표문의 합니다 > 제가 해보니 잘 안되서 문의 드립니다. 분봉에서 일봉조건을 이용하여 지표선을 그으려 하는데요 제가 작성한 수식은 var : sum(0),sum1(0),Didx(0); var : DD(0),LL(0),HH(0),RR(0); if Bdate != Bdate[1] Then{ sum = 0; sum1 = sum[1]; Didx = Didx+1; if DayHigh(1) >= DayClose(2)*1.15 and DayHigh(1) >= DayLow(1)*1.15 and DayClose(1) < DayClose(2)*1.295 and sum1 >= 20000000000 Then{ HH = max(DayLow(1),DayHigh(1)); LL = Min(DayLow(1),DayHigh(1)); RR = (HH+LL)/2; DD = Didx; } } sum = sum + money; if DD > 0 and Didx < DD+5 and Didx >= DD Then{ plot1(HH); plot2(LL); plot3(RR); plot4(LL+(HH-LL)*0.236); plot5(LL+(HH-LL)*0.382); plot6(LL+(HH-LL)*0.618); } 저는 조건이 만족하는 날 다음날로부터 5일동안 출력을 하게했는데요 1. 분봉에 일봉조건을 만족하면 다음날부터가 아닌 만족하는 날만 분봉상 출력 2. 제가 작성한 식은 만족하는 날, 다음날부터 5일동안 출력인데, 만족하는 날, 다음날이 아닌 만족하는 당일부터 5일동안 출력 3. 그리고 위식에서는 2일전대비 1일전 비교 그리고 1일전끼리 고가 저가 비교인데 원래는 1일전 대비 당일 비교 그리고 당일끼리 고가 저가 비교인데 잘 안되서 위식으로 한것이거든요. 이것도 수정 부탁드립니다. 1번,2번도 3번으로 하시면됩니다 전일 종가대비 당일고가가 15%이상 이고 당일 고가가 당일저가보다 15% 이상 전일종가보다 당일종가가 29.5%이하 일 거래대금이 200억 이상일때. 제가 수정해봐도 잘 안되서 문의 드립니다. 감사합니다.......